When is Red Dead Redemption 2 Online coming out? Take-Two sets the date.

Red Dead Redemption 2 Online is due out shortly. As many of you know, it has not come out directly with the departure of the game and is expected to arrive sometime in November.

It was thanks to Take-Twom CEO Strauss Zelnick that we have learned that the Online mode of Red Dead Redemption 2 will be available perhaps this month.

Red Dead Redemption 2's online mode hasn't been very specific, saying that it will be "probably by the end of the month," but that's the most we've been able to find out in terms of dates so far. It will initially be released in beta form, and the developers expect there to be performance issues.

“Using the upcoming Red Dead Redemption 2 gameplay as a foundation, Red Dead Online will be ready to be explored solo or with friends, and will also feature constant updates and tweaks to grow and evolve this experience for all players.”

The Red Dead Redemption 2 Achievements/Trophy lists contain some clues as to what to expect from Red Dead Online. The “Major Series” achievement is earned by participating in a Series contest, whatever that is. Another achievement is unlocked for accepting a certain number of Free Roam missions, while Red Dead Online will also have some sort of numerical ranking system. There will also be “gangs” in Red Dead Online, and you can earn an achievement for successfully countering a rival gang’s Free Roam mission, but it’s not exactly clear what that means. You’ll also be able to purchase camp upgrades in Red Dead Online.

Like GTA Online with GTA V, Red Dead Online is a free experience for everyone who purchases Red Dead Redemption 2. The mode is expected to include microtransactions as part of Take-Two's ambition to put microtransactions in almost all of its games. . GTA Online was and continues to be a huge commercial success, and Red Dead Online wants to continue to do so.

The staggered release between the base game and its online mode is nothing new for Rockstar. The studio's previous title, Grand Theft Auto V, was released on September 17, 2013, with its online mode - GTA Online - arriving about two weeks later, on October 1.
